changes v5->v6:
Apply fine-grain lock for all address space.
Introduce separated interface to allow mmio dispatcher called with/without big lock.
Liu Ping Fan (8):
atomic: introduce atomic operations
qom: apply atomic on object's refcount
hotplug: introduce qdev_unplug_complete() to remove device from views
pci: remove pci device from mem view when unplug
memory: introduce local lock for address space
memory: make mmio dispatch able to be out of biglock
memory: introduce tls context to trace nested mmio request issue
vcpu: push mmio dispatcher out of big lock
